Our market-leading AI Regulatory & Disputes team, which sits within our Disputes & Investigations group, provides cutting‑edge advice and strategic, commercial thinking, underpinned by deep technical and sector expertise. We advise some of the world’s largest organisations on their AI regulatory and enforcement risk. We also handle a full range of high‑value, complex disputes and contentious regulatory matters, spanning issues arising from the development and deployment of AI and other emerging technologies, as well as disputes involving financial services, fintech, technology and life sciences clients. The team is recognised as Band 1 for AI in Legal 500, and a Global Market Leader for AI in Chambers.

As well as complex AI regulatory work, we have deep expertise in disputes involving novel legal issues, parallel proceedings and matters of significant reputational and financial risk. We are increasingly instructed on disputes and investigations relating to AI systems, data usage, algorithmic decision‑making, technology failures, cyber incidents, and regulatory scrutiny of innovative products and platforms. Our clients value our pragmatic, solutions‑focused approach when the legal landscape is evolving and the stakes are high.

The Role: We are seeking to recruit an Associate or Supervising Associate (2–5 PQE) to join our Disputes & Investigations team in London or Bristol, with a focus on AI regulatory work and AI / technology‑related disputes and investigations. You will work closely with partners and senior associates on high‑value and often high‑profile matters, advising clients on disputes and investigations at the intersection of law, technology and regulation. The role offers exposure to cutting‑edge issues, including disputes and regulatory enforcement action arising from the development and use of AI, contractual and commercial disputes involving technology products and services, and complex multi‑jurisdictional matters. You will also play a key role in supervising junior lawyers, managing workstreams, and contributing to the development of the team’s AI and technology disputes offering, working collaboratively with colleagues across the firm’s international network.

Person Specification:

  • Excellent academic background.
  • 2–5 years’ post‑qualification experience in complex commercial disputes, investigations or contentious regulatory matters.
  • Experience in AI, technology, data or digital‑related disputes, including technology contracts, data issues, regulatory investigations, or disputes involving innovative products or platforms.
  • Preferred but not essential: experience in AI regulation or broader EU tech regulation.
  • Ability to supervise and mentor junior team members and manage discrete aspects of matters.
  • Comfortable working on complex, fast‑moving and high‑stakes disputes, often involving novel legal and factual issues.
  • Strong analytical, drafting and communication skills.
  • Flexible and willing to work additional hours when required.
  • Applicants should have trained and qualified at a leading law firm or at the Bar.
  • A collaborative mindset and the ability to work effectively as part of a diverse and inclusive team.
